Vice Ganda expresses dismay over the last leg of presidential debate


Even though he is known for his comedic persona, Kapamilya comedian-host Vice Ganda pointed out some flaws and expressed his dismay over the recently concluded presidential debate.

Through a series of tweets posted on his personal Twitter account, the 40-year-old comedian-host shared how disappointed he was because of the outcome of the last leg of presidential debate organized by the Commission on Elections which was hosted by ABS-CBN and Manila Bulletin.

The said debate took place last Sunday (April 24, 2016) at the University of Pangasinan in Dagupan City, Pampanga.

As seen on Vice’s first tweet about the issue, the comedian-host pondered on how the five presidential aspirants namely Jejomar Binay, Miriam Defensor-Santiago, Rodrigo Duterte, Grace Poe-Llamanzares, and Mar Roxas somehow failed in proposing new ideas that can be effectively and efficiently implemented in the country.

Moreover, Vice also tackled how the presidentibles addressed particular issued raised in the debate namely, the unbearable traffic situation in Metro Manila and ENDO; or also known as’End of Contract.’

Vice concluded his series of tweets by reminding all his fans and followers that change starts from within and that one’s success depends on no one but himself/herself.

When everyone thought Vice was done analyzing and criticizing the recently conducted presidential debate, the Kapamilya comedian-host posted another tweet that attacked Vice President Binay.
